What Are Constellations?
A constellation is a group of stars that form a recognizable pattern in the night sky. These patterns are often named after mythological figures, animals, or objects. The International Astronomical Union (IAU) officially recognizes 88 constellations, which cover the entire celestial sphere. Each constellation has defined boundaries, ensuring that every point in the sky belongs to one constellation.
The concept of majestic constellation has evolved over centuries. Originally, they were used by ancient civilizations for navigation, agriculture, and storytelling. Today, they serve as a tool for astronomers to locate celestial objects and study the universe.

History of Constellations
The history of constellations dates back thousands of years. Ancient civilizations such as the Greeks, Egyptians, and Babylonians identified and named constellations based on their cultural stories and beliefs. The Greeks, in particular, played a significant role in shaping the constellations we know today.
In 150 AD, the Greek astronomer Ptolemy compiled a list of 48 constellations in his work, "Almagest." This list formed the foundation for modern constellation mapping. Over time, additional constellations were discovered and named, especially during the age of exploration.

Orion: The Hunter
Orion is one of the most famous constellations, visible in both hemispheres. It is named after the mythological hunter Orion and is easily recognizable by its three bright stars forming the "belt." Orion is home to several notable celestial objects, including the Orion Nebula and Betelgeuse, a red supergiant star.

Leo Constellation
Leo is one of the zodiac constellations and is associated with the lion in Greek mythology. It contains several bright stars, including Regulus, which is one of the brightest stars in the night sky. Leo is also home to several galaxies, making it a popular target for astronomers.

Best Time to Observe Constellations
The best time to observe constellations is during the new moon phase when the sky is darkest. Additionally, certain constellations are more visible during specific seasons, so planning your observations accordingly can enhance your experience.
